gpt4 book ai didi

javascript - Rails JavaScript View 在生产环境中不起作用

转载 作者:搜寻专家 更新时间:2023-11-01 05:13:51 24 4
gpt4 key购买 nike

我的 Rails 应用程序出现无法解释的问题。我在应用程序的所有部分都使用了大量 JavaScript。在开发中一切正常,但在生产中似乎我的 javascript views 中的代码没有执行。

这特别奇怪,因为页面上的所有其他 JavaScript 都运行良好。使用 JavaScript 的自定义选项卡工作。甚至我定制的日历也能按预期工作。唯一不起作用的是触发以 .js.coffee 结尾的 View 的远程链接。

我的 webkit 检查器在单击远程链接时返回此信息: http://cl.ly/Ihyf

但是,当查看该请求的响应选项卡时,它没有显示任何内容: http://cl.ly/Ihxs

此外,控制台没有显示任何错误。就好像我的 new.js.coffee 是空的。

被调用的 View 包含一些简单的 JavaScript 来显示模式:

$('#modal_container').html("<%=j render 'form' %>")
$('#modal_container').modal()

在开发模式下,所有 View 都正确加载。我也运行了 rake:assets:precompile 多次,但这似乎没有帮助。

最佳答案

您应该将 coffee-rails gem 从 :assets 组移动到主组。

关于javascript - Rails JavaScript View 在生产环境中不起作用,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/11926034/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com